Transaction e254049f3f25e8bfe290476fb17bad7dcdb114740e16bca05f2ce16cab06c914
3 Input
2 Outputs
- e254049f3f25e8bfe290476fb17bad7dcdb114740e16bca05f2ce16cab06c914:0
- e254049f3f25e8bfe290476fb17bad7dcdb114740e16bca05f2ce16cab06c914:1
value 45821
address 1Dg8PLEjXXHBhQ4DGxDXfn6XWnogLaC6vA
value 1111480
address 3LEwKiXsJFDGMjyYBtQuPK5jXpP65PNtt5